Mobile
Log In
Sign Up
Tools
Translator
Alphabet
Home
Chinese-English
English-Chinese
French-English
English-French
Home
>
english-french
>
"sarah harding (printer)" in French
French translation for "
sarah harding (printer)
"
sarah harding (éditrice)
Similar Words:
"sarah hall (writer)" French translation
,
"sarah hammer" French translation
,
"sarah hanffou" French translation
,
"sarah hardcastle" French translation
,
"sarah harding" French translation
,
"sarah harmer" French translation
,
"sarah harris fayerweather" French translation
,
"sarah harrison" French translation
,
"sarah harrison (journalist)" French translation